With the “Milleproroghe Decree” published today, March 3, 2026, in the Official Gazette, the deadline for parents who are Italian citizens by birth to declare their intention to acquire Italian citizenship for their minor children has been extended to May 31, 2029.
In particular, this rule applies to minors:
who are children of parents who are Italian citizens by birth (i.e., because they were born in Italy);
where the declaration is submitted within three years of the child’s birth or from the subsequent date on which parentage, including adoption, by an Italian citizen is established.
This declaration must be submitted to the Consulate abroad, after booking the service via FastIT https://serviziconsolari.esteri.it/home or at any municipality in Italy.
